The first released STL for the Nerf Rival Nemesis Battery door that I know of. I picked up a Nemesis through OfferUp locally for a steal, the only problem is that it was missing its battery tray cover. Since I planned on upgrading it to a 3S lipo fairly immediate, I didn't bother trying to secure a battery pack, but I still needed a cover so the battery wasn't flopping around like a fish out of water when I'm chasing my kids or if I went to a Nerf battle. So I pulled out my calipers and a lot of trial and error and wasted filament, I designed a basic (but honestly not so basic as the sides taper and the curvature at the top sides) cover that slides on and secures with a M4 bolt or thumbscrew in the stock location. I have also included pieces that do not have the M4 bolt hole as its a pretty tight fit and isn't truly needed. There is multiple options available. I made one with what I'm calling flair for 2 piece printing so you can print the main body face down. The body will fit on the Prusa MK3 bed if you rotate it in your slicer. Only need supports under the tab that hooks in the front by the hopper and Maybe under the side tabs that lock it into place (probably not needed, but it was a big print so I didn't want to print the whole thing a 3rd time) There is also one with built in flair and you can print that one facing upwards, but will need supports underneath. I printed mine at 20% infill with PETG.
